An exceptional opportunity for an AI Software Engineer to join an early stage start-up, building a workflow and intelligence platform powered by agentic AI, multimodal analysis and domain-specific insight. This is a hands-on lead engineering role, with a clear path to CTO as the company scales - an Engineer who wants to lead.
What will I be doing?
- Building on Firebase, using Claude API and leading LLMs, the AI Software Engineer will build the end-to-end architecture, security, performance and integration.
- Working closely with the Head of Product, the AI Software Engineer will take well-defined specs and prototypes (Replit) and turn them into production-quality code.
- As the company grows, the AI Software Engineer will start building the engineering function - hiring, structuring, mentoring.
- The expectation is that the AI Software Engineer will grow into the CTO role as the team and product scales.
What do I need?
- Deep Firebase expertise (Firestore, Cloud Run, Auth, Security Rules), having built production systems, not just prototypes.
- Demonstrable experience of building and deploying complex AI applications using LLMs and ideally, agentic workflows.
- A familiarity with vector databases (pgvector, ChromaDB, Pinecone or similar) is a plus.
Benefits include:
- Flexibility - the team works fully remotely, albeit with frequent meetups to share ideas.
- Stock options.
- Excellent opportunities for progression and development, as part of a rapidly scaling company.
